@import url("/Portals/4/Skins/DoDNN2009/AdminMenu/dnn/styles.css");
@import url("/Portals/4/Skins/DoDNN2009/Menu/dnn/styles.css");
.centeredText{text-align:center;}
div.monitter { width:540px; }
div.tweet, div.twDisplay, div.twDisplay div.tweet { width:520px; }
div.tweet div {  }
div.tweet div {line-height:100%;}
div.tweet div a, div.tweet span.twAuthor a, 
div.tweet div a:link, div.tweet span.twAuthor a:link, 
div.tweet div a:hover, div.tweet span.twAuthor a:hover, 
div.tweet div a:visited, div.tweet span.twAuthor a:visited, 
div.tweet div a:active, div.tweet span.twAuthor a:active { color:#CC2128; }
#menu-wrap{width:52.2307em}
/* Agenda Styles */
.AgendaTable { border:none;}
.AgendaDateHeader {	background-color:#FFF; border-bottom:1px solid #B9444A;}
.AgendaTimeHeader { background-color:#B4171E; color:#FFF; border-right:1px solid #A0171E; border-top:1px solid #FFF;}
.AgendaTimes { background-color:#E2E2E2; border-bottom:1px solid #CCC; border-right:1px solid #CCC; padding-bottom:2px; padding-top:2px;}
.AgendaTrackHeader1 { background-color:#CC2129; padding:10px 0px;}
.TrackSession { background:#FFF; text-align:left; padding-top:2px; padding-left:20px; padding-bottom:2px; padding-right:5px; border-bottom:1px solid #CCC; border-right:1px solid #CCC;}.TrackSession a{  color:#1D1D1D; text-decoration:none!important;}.TrackSession a strong { color:#B4171E;}tr .TrackSession:hover { background-color:#E2E2E2;}
/* END Agenda Styles */
/* Sessions Styles */
#dnn_ctr734_Sessions_lstSessions { margin-left:32px; margin-right:32px; width:90%!important;}
.SessionHead { font-size:200%; color:#B4171E; font-weight:normal; padding-bottom:10px; margin-top:10px;}
.TrackSessionHead1 { font-size:145%; color:#333; margin-top:15px; margin-bottom:20px;}table#dnn_ctr734_Sessions_lstSessions td{ padding:5px;}#dnn_ctr734_Sessions_lstSessions td td { margin-bottom:5px;}#dnn_ctr734_Sessions_lstSessions table{ padding-bottom:15px;}
/* END Sessions Styles */
/* Session Reservation List Styles*/
#dnn_ctr700_UserDefinedTable_grdData td{ vertical-align:top;}
#dnn_ctr700_UserDefinedTable_grdData p{ padding:0px 10px;}
.UDT_Table_Head { font-size:110%;}
/* Speakers List Styles*/
#dnn_ctr733_Speakers_lstSpeakers td{ vertical-align:top; padding:10px;}
a.SpeakerHead { font-size:150%; color:#CC2129!important; margin-bottom:10px;}
/* div.small_body.DNNAligncenter div table { margin:auto;margin-top:15px;margin-bottom:-15px;}
div.small_body.DNNAligncenter span.Normal div.skyscraper {height:615px;} */
.skyscraper { padding:15px 0px;}
div.small_body.DNNAligncenter div table { text-align:center; width:100%; margin:15px 0px -15px 0px;}
div.dodnnLogin{padding-left:20px;padding-top:20px;}
table tbody tr td div div, td.SubHead { text-align:left; }

/* DNN Blog adjustments */

/* Blog Search */
.BlogContent #Table1 .NormalTextBox { height:25px;}
.BlogContent .SearchOptions { line-height:30px;}
.BlogContent .SearchOptions td{ padding:0 3px;}

/* blog categories */
.blog-calendar a.CommandButton, .blog-categories .CommandButton a { display:block; line-height:30px; font-size:1em; background:url(skins/DoDNN2009/images/gearSmall.gif) left no-repeat; margin-left:10px; padding-left:32px; width:190px; margin:3px 0; background-color:#EEE;}
.blog-categories .CommandButton div a { width:170px!important;}
.blog-calendar a.CommandButton:hover, .blog-categories .CommandButton a:hover { background:url(skins/DoDNN2009/images/gearSmallOver.gif) left no-repeat; background-color:#E9E9E9;}

/* blog calendar */
.blog-calendar { width:265px; margin:0 auto;}
.blog-calendar .SubHead { padding:20px 0 10px; display:inline-block;}
#dnn_ctr388_Archive_calMonth { margin:0 auto 0 auto; }
#dnn_ctr388_ModuleContent span { margin-left:1.5em; line-height:2.0em; }
.BlogArchiveTitle td{ width:181px!important; background:#DEF0FC!important;}
td.BlogArchiveNextPrev { width:39px!important; background-color:#DEF0FC!important;}
.BlogArchiveDayHeader { text-align:center; background:#CB2028!important; color:#FFF!important;}
#dnn_ctr388_Archive_lstArchiveMonths { width:90%; margin:0 auto 0 auto; }
td.BlogArchiveDay:hover { background:#EEE;}
.BlogFooter { padding-bottom: 20px;}


/* Recent News */
.Blog_RecentEntries { padding: 0.5em 2px; border-bottom:1px dashed #aaaaaa; background: url("/Resources/Widgets/User/SocialScapes/TwitterWidgetResources/tweet_bg.png") repeat-x #fcfcfe scroll 0% 0%;}
a.Blog_RecentEntries_Title, a.Blog_RecentEntries_Title:visited { font-size:14px; text-decoration: underline; line-height:150%;}
a.Blog_RecentEntries_Title:link { color:#cc2128;}
a.Blog_RecentEntries_Title:visited { color:#A24D53!important;}
a.Blog_RecentEntries_Title:hover { color:#A24D53!important; text-decoration:none!important;}
.Blog_RecentEntries_Dateline { font-size:11px; color:#999; font-style:italic; line-height:150%;}

.header-wrap { width:44em!important; text-align:center; }

/* DoDNN RSS Button */
a.rss-button { display:block; margin:0 auto; background: url('button-rss.jpg') no-repeat; width:229px; height:42px; margin-top:20px; padding-top:50px; line-height:42px; color:#FFF!important; font-size:18px; font-weight:700; text-align:center; text-decoration:none!important;}
  a.rss-button:hover { color:#EEE!important;}

.dodnn-button { outline: 0; 
   margin:0 4px 0 0; 
   padding: .4em 1em; 
   text-decoration:none !important; 
   cursor:pointer; 
   position: relative; 
   text-align: center; 
   zoom: 1;  }

ol#oTwitter { margin:0; }
#dnn_ctr400_HtmlModule_lblContent ol#oTwitter { margin-left:1.0em; }
ol, ul { padding-bottom:20px; }

/* list items */
ul.dodnn-list { margin:o; padding:o; }
ul.dodnn-list li { width:190px!important; display:block; line-height:30px; font-size:1em; background:url(skins/DoDNN2009/images/gearSmall.gif) 5px 5px no-repeat; padding-left:35px; margin-left:-35px; margin:3px 0; background-color:#EEE; margin-left:-35px; }
/*ul.dodnn-list li { background:url(skins/DoDNN2009/images/gearSmallOver.gif) left no-repeat; background-color:#E9E9E9;}*/

.dodnn-update { padding:5px; border:1px solid #ff0000; background-color:#FFD3DF; margin-bottom:15px; }

div.UDT_Form table { width:575px; }
div.UDT_Form table tr td { margin:2px; }
div.UDT_Form table tr td.SubHead { width:220px; }
div.UDT_Form table tr td input, 
div.UDT_Form table tr td textarea { width:270px; }

.DnnModule-482 { display:none; }
div.divAgreement { width:600px; margin-left:auto; margin-right:auto; }
div.divAgreement label { font-weight:bold; cursor:pointer; }

#VideoComments { width:95%; margin-right:auto; margin-left:auto; }




